The U18 AA West Central Wheat Kings played in, and won their first playoff game yesterday against the Saskatoon Riverkings. Game 2 is set for Saturday in Unity, in what is a first round best of five.

The Wheat Kings traveled to Saskatoon for the series opener, and a slow start turned into a fast and furious finish ending up in a 5-4 Wheat Kings win at the Gordie Howe Arena.

It was 1-0 Wheat Kings following the first period, before Saskatoon tied it halfway through the second. A chippy affair did see both sides trade penalties throughout the first half of the game, and then things really broke out in the last period of play as West Central went up 4-2, only to allow the Riverkings to come back and send the game into overtime. West Central was given a powerplay headed into the extra frame, and used it to their advantage as Hunter Sperle ended things with the man-advantage to give his team the win.
